Decided to take the Jon-boat today and fish the afternoon rise. Got to the ramp around lunch not much water. Idled out the river, nice sunny afternooon slight breeze. After about 45 minutes finally make around to some creeks west. Water was so shallow I could barely make the mouth of the creek in my jon-boat, had to pole in. Park in the mouth had about 3-4 ft of water so spent the next hour or so sitting there waiting on water. Finally my son picks up a small red. Few minutes later my rods doubled and some beast is taking drag, unfortunately this dude takes my line around a crab trap and cuts me off. Damn it man. We catch a couple more short reds and then my son got a nice one on. Some how we get him in the boat (no dip net) after untangling him from that same crab trap and he's 24" of "Real-live walkin-talkin fire-breathin Redfish". Lucky save and my boy is stoked. We stay at this spot a little longer but not much else happened. Move to the next creek over, but killed a lot of time on the move because of low water and didn't have much daylight left. Caught a few more short reds and headed in.
When I headed in about 5:00 a lot of crab traps were still not covered up by the water, it just never came in. Don't know the water temp cause my little boat doesn't have any type of electronics. It didn't feel any colder than last week when it was 60 degrees. Most of the fish were caught on Gulps and a couple on a Silver and black Bite-aBait. Did not catch a single trout or see one.
Not a big haul but my son got a nice on and my little boat ran-out just fine. think I'll take it a little more often. :thumbup:
